The following excerpt is from Sekerke v. Kemp, Civil No. 11cv2688 BTM (JMA) (S.D. Cal. 2013):
42 U.S.C. 1985, otherwise known as the Ku Klux Klan Act, "is not to be construed as a general federal tort law." Gerritssen v. Madrid Hurtado, 819 F.2d 1511, 1518-19 (9th Cir. 1987).
